The Hear Spurgeon - Sermon Podcast is an incredibly enriching podcast that brings the sermons of Charles Spurgeon to life. With a narrator who delivers the sermons with passion and energy, every word magnifies God and makes listeners more aware of His holiness. The messages are deeply relevant to the present world, reminding listeners of the unchanging nature of God's Word. This podcast is a treasure trove of solid gospel content that can be listened to repeatedly for spiritual nourishment.
One of the best aspects of this podcast is the way in which the narrator brings the sermons alive. The energetic delivery ensures that listeners are engaged throughout each sermon, and it prevents the messages from becoming monotonous or dull. The passionate emotions with which these sermons are spoken reflect Spurgeon's own pleading with his hearers to look at Christ Jesus, believe, and persevere in faith until the end. Additionally, the quality of each recording is exceptionally well done, making it a pleasure to listen to.
While there are numerous positive aspects to this podcast, one potential downside could be that some listeners might find it difficult to understand or connect with Spurgeon's language or style. Although efforts have been made to update the language for modern audiences, it may still require some effort for those unfamiliar with older English or theological terminology. However, for those who appreciate rich gospel teaching and are willing to invest their attention, this should not pose a significant obstacle.
In conclusion, The Hear Spurgeon - Sermon Podcast is a remarkable resource that offers profound sermons from Charles Spurgeon in an accessible and engaging format. It is evident that great care has been taken in producing this podcast, as each sermon feels fresh and impactful. Whether listening at home or on-the-go, this podcast provides an opportunity for deep reflection on Scripture and a renewed focus on Jesus Christ as worthy of worship and adoration. It is a true blessing for anyone seeking solid, gospel-centered content.
